post过去,返回“Page load error”,一般是什么原因造成?


带参数的post,用python的requests发送。
返回页面如下:
图片描述

但是我用 post在线工具 又是ok的。

请教这是什么原因造成的?

************************补充 测试**********************************************
post在线工具 显示结果:


 返回的HTML:
{
  "args": {}, 
  "data": "", 
  "files": {}, 
  "form": {}, 
  "headers": {
    "Accept": "text/html, application/xhtml+xml, */*", 
    "Content-Type": "application/x-www-form-urlencoded", 
    "Host": "httpbin.org", 
    "Referer": "http://www.sufeinet.com", 
    "User-Agent": "Mozilla/5.0 (Windows NT 6.1; WOW64; rv:18.0) Gecko/20100101 Firefox/18.0"
  }, 
  "json": null, 
  "origin": "203.171.235.170", 
  "url": "http://httpbin.org/post"
}

在控制台:


 >>>import requests
>>>r=requests.post("http://httpbin.org/post")
>>>r.text

也能返回上面的结果。

post python

奔放的野猪 9 years, 8 months ago

没 post 对

把 url 改成 http://httpbin.org/post ,和在线工具的比比,有什么不同

职业骗经验 answered 9 years, 8 months ago

Your Answer